This short article checks out the advantages, types, installation considerations, and important functions of integrated ovens and hobs, along with offering standards for customers pondering an upgrade.<br>What is an Integrated Oven and Hob?<br>An integrated oven and hob is a kitchen device that integrates an oven and a cooking surface area (the hob) into one system, frequently created to be built into the kitchen cabinets. This design supplies a streamlined, contemporary aesthetic and maximizes kitchen space, while also providing performance for cooking and baking. As the choices for open-plan living continue to increase, integrated units produce a streamlined look which blends flawlessly with kitchen furnishings.<br>Key Advantages of Integrated Ovens and HobsSpace-Saving Design: Integrated systems are ideal for smaller sized cooking areas, permitting homeowners to utilize readily available area effectively without compromising on performance.Visual Appeal: With their streamlined look, these appliances create a modern-day and cohesive kitchen design, removing the need for standalone systems.Relieve of Use: Integrated ovens and hobs generally include easy to use interfaces and controls, making them accessible for cooks of all skill levels.Improved Safety: Many integrated systems feature safety mechanisms, such as kid locks or automatic shut-off functions, which can improve safety during cooking.Energy Efficiency: Integrated appliances typically boast improved energy performance, decreasing electrical energy bills and environmental effect.Types of Integrated Ovens and Hobs<br>Integrated ovens and hobs are offered in various configurations to deal with various cooking requirements and choices.
